Winter Development Program Registration
This program is open to all RUSC House League and Competitive Team players from U7 to U17.
The objective of this program is to develop skilled, confident and creative players, make the sport fun to practice and play, and teach good sportsmanship and respect for all. It is our goal to place players in a safe, learning, fun yet challenging environment so that the players can enjoy the game while learning new skills and techniques.
Because the RUSC WDP is conducted entirely in a gymnasium, the RUSC will use Futsal balls which are designed for indoor play. The main difference between a Futsal ball and a typical soccer ball is that the ball is heavier and with less bounce - great for using on hard playing surface.
